Foam Proportioning & Loose Equipment Product Williams High Head Through-the-Pump 1500 Portable Foam System Description: The Williams High Head Through-the-Pump 1500 Portable Foam System was designed to turn any pumper into a foam producing device. This unit will proportion 3% foam solution up to 1500 GPM. It can work against hydrant pressure up to 50 PSI with only 150 PSI discharge pressure. This economical system is easy to use and is completely water driven; there are no pumps or parts to maintain. Can t get the foam to the pump? Not a problem! The WTTP was designed to proportion foam from remote locations. FEATURES: Operates against 33% Pump Suction Pressure. (Example: Master Pressure @150 PSI, Suction Pressure @ 50 PSI) Proportions Class B Foam up to 1500 GPM at 3%. Proportions Class B Foam up to 750 GPM at 6%. Positive Shut-Off on Metering Valve. Requires no maintenance. Portable. Water Powered. Remote Proportioning Capabilities. Check Valve Prevents Water from Back Flowing into Concentrate Source. System Includes: Base Unit with Jet Pump & Metering Valve. 2.0 Clear Concentrate Pick-Up Hose. 2.0 Valved Drum Stinger. ThunderStorm AFFF/ATC MATERIALS OF CONSTRUCTION: Brass with Stainless Steel Trim. Notes: 1. The following table is based on 150 psig operating pressure at the jet pump inlet. 2. At 50 psi water pump inlet, maximum hose lay is 25 ft. of 3.0 hose. 3. For drafting operations or pressure below 10 psi, use the 10 psi numbers shown. Foam Proportioning & Loose Equipment Product: Williams Pressure Reducing Valve (WPRV/3, 3P, 4 & 4P) Description: Maintains constant pre-set inlet pressure for use in conjunction with the Williams High Head Through/Around The Pump (or comparable) foam systems. Allows any firewater pump to produce suction side foam at virtually ANY positive inlet pressure. As such, the WPRV eliminates need for operator intervention to adjust intake gate valves due to suction pressure fluctuations as a result of changes in pump discharge flow. Thus, the added burden of assuring a maximum pump intake pressure (based on pump discharge pressure) associated with traditional suction side foam systems simply goes away. Additional Applications: Got a CAFS or Balanced Pressure system? The WPRV can provide reduced pump inlet pressures to allow increased engine/pto speed to maintain higher compressor or foam pump output when operating with positive pump inlet pressures. Installed within a discharge line, the WPRV maintains a preset pressure for hand lines or ground monitors independent of higher pump discharge pressures. Features: 3 Modes of Operation: 1. AUTOMATIC Controls pre-set pressure from 15-115 PSI 2. OPEN Full flow to rated capacity WPRV/3 500 GPM w/ 7 PSI drop WPRV/4 1500 GPM w/ 20 PSI drop 3. CLOSED Bubble tight shut off NFPA 1901, 14-6 COMPLIANT Exclusive WPRV pilot control also provides bubble tight shut off to comply with NFPA 1901, 19-3.6, TIA 99-1 preventing foam solution back flow into a potable (hydrant system) water supply PRESSURE RATINGS 230 PSI Max. 20 PSI Min. Foam Proportioning & Loose Equipment Product: Jet Ratio Controllers ( Jet Pumps) Description: Utilizing a small amount of water, this high efficiency venturi-type device moves foam concentrate from a remote storage location to a matched Hydro-Foam nozzle. This all-hydraulic system dramatically simplifies and improves the logistics of moving the high quantities of foam concentrate required to extinguish a large flammable liquid fire. Foam concentrate is delivered from the Jet Ratio Controller to a matched Hydro-Foam nozzle via fire hose. Depending on nozzle and hose size, as well as the percentage of foam mixed (1% or 3%), the distance between the foam supply and Hydro-Foam nozzle can be up to 2,500 feet. Jet Ratio Controllers are supplied in conjunction with matched Hydro-Foam nozzles. Foam concentrate inlet on matched nozzle can be provided with 8 ft. of reinforced clear plastic hose with PVC shut-off valve, and/or metering valve stinger. This configuration allows foam concentrate to be drawn directly from a foam concentrate drum and then delivered efficiently to the nozzle via fire hose. Jet Ratio Controllers are provided with connections at three ports, designated as inlet, discharge and suction. Inlet (female swivel) and discharge (rigid male) has National Hose thread (NST, NH) connections with NPT (M) connection for the concentrate inlet port. Foam concentrate inlet is furnished with standard drum kit, which consists of flexible suction hose, rigid PVC Stinger pipe and shutoff valve. Jet Ratio Controller body is all brass construction. H series jet ratio controllers are available, on special order, for elevated nozzles, or other high back pressure applications. Typical Schematic ThunderStorm AFFF/ATC PRODUCTS 409-745-3232 J5

Foam Proportioning & Loose Equipment Product: 95 gpm Liquid Eductor Description: The Elkhart 242-95 Eductor is a device used for educting a liquid concentrate solution into the water stream of 1-1/2 coupled fire hose lines. The Eductor is constructed of Armor-Lyte composite material with stainless steel components for resilience and durability. Armor-Lyte is impervious to the corrosion caused by high concentrate detergents, salt water and most chemicals. Each eductor comes equipped with a 1-1/2 F NH female swivel connector input, a 1-1/2 M NH male outlet and a 3/4 male Garden Hose Thread inlet for the concentrate pick-up hose. The 242-95 Eductor is factory calibrated for pump flow rates of 95gpm (356 lt/m). The Eductor comes complete with three different checkvalves for three different concentrate eduction rates. When attached, the Black checkvalve will educt at a 0.5% rate, the Purple checkvalve will educt at a 1% rate and the Green checkvalve is for educting at a 3% rate. To switch checkvalves on the eductor unit, gently grasp the checkvalve body with pliers or vise grips and unscrew. Carefully screw alternate checkvalve into eductor body, thread to hand-tight. There is no need to over tighten. The 242-95 Eductor can be used as either an End-of-the-Line or as a Pump Mounted System. The eductor is designed for a nominal operating pressure of between 75 and 150 psi. If proportioning 3%, the 242-95s are restricted to a maximum hose length of 150 feet between the eductor and nozzle. However, at ½% and 1% solution rates, the maximum hose lay with 1.50 ID fire hose goes to 200 feet when used with a 95+gpm nozzle. Foam Proportioning & Loose Equipment Product: Spectrum Inline Eductors Description: Spectrum Inline Foam Eductors provide the simplest and most economical method of introducing a controlled flow of foam concentrate into a pressurized water stream. As opposed to Hydro-Foam Technology, (which is used in conjunction with master stream nozzles) these Venturi- Type foam proportioners are designed to be used in conjunction with a matched constant flow end-of-line device (nozzle), where adequate water pressure is available. Inline foam eductors are capable of operating at inlet pressures as low as 70 psi, but in most cases adequate residual fire fighting pressure at the nozzle requires that the eductor inlet pressure be at least 100 psi, or greater. Spectrum Inline Eductors are rated to flow 60, 95, or 125 gpm @ 150 psi inlet. Nominal flow rates at other inlet pressures are listed below. Eductor outlet pressure is approximately 65% of inlet pressure. Eductor components, including body, venturi jet and metering orifice are constructed of corrosion-resistant brass. Standard water inlet - NH (F) swivel. Foam solution discharge - NH (M). Complete with clear pvc concentrate pick-up hose with slotted brass stinger ; 1% or 3% fixed orifice; ball check valve. Foam Proportioning & Loose Equipment Product: Spectrum Double Action By-Pass Eductor Description: The Spectrum Double Action By-Pass Foam Eductor provides the versatility of a full-flow water by-pass foam proportioner in conjunction with the simplicity and reduced weight of a standard, single waterway inline eductor. This specialty by-pass type foam venturi transforms any 1.5 handline into a foam proportioning system. Three flow rates are available: 60 gpm; 95 gpm; 125 gpm. Flows are based on 200 psi inlet pressure. The eductor will proportion foam at lower inlet pressures, provided that discharge pressure is not excessive. Positive shut-off metering allows foam proportioning to be adjusted and set from 0.5% to 3%. Body is constructed of durable 6061 - T6 (black) anodized aluminum. In operation, foam is produced by simply installing the system in the hose line, emersing the concentrate pickup tube into an adequate supply of ThunderStorm AFFF foam concentrate and adjusting the eductor to the foam position. When foam application is no longer needed, there is no need to remove the eductor for application of water only. This conversion is easily accomplished by simply rotating the foam control sleeve to the water setting. The result is an enlarged waterway which allows for water only application. Other Features Include: Positive Shutoff Metering Valve. Integral Concentrate Ball Check Valve. Clear Plastic Concentrate Pick Up Hose with Rigid Stinger. Lightweight, Compact Design (4 lbs., nominal).
